Many Iowans won’t be spending this spring weekend enjoying the time off. Instead they’ll be at a desk, inside, punching calculator keys and slogging through tax returns. Jeff Strawhacker, a C-P-A in West Des Moines, says he’s at work too, doing other people’s taxes, as this is his busiest weekend of the year.

Strawhacker says “It’s been a lot of late hours, a lot of trying to get last-minute returns crunched out, a lot of phone calls, but we just keep pushing through and hopefully we’ll meet the deadline.” Strawhacker says if you’re one of those procrastinators, don’t get stressed out and make a costly mistake.

Strawhacker says “The best advice I can give is to not rush through it. So many people wait ’til the last minute and they’re trying to find all those records, they’re trying to put it together in a hurry. It’s just a prime time for errors to happen.” The deadline to file federal returns is Monday.
